Boreal Peatland Ecosystems [electronic resource] / edited by R. Kelman Wieder, Dale H. Vitt.
| Call Number | 577 |
| Title | Boreal Peatland Ecosystems edited by R. Kelman Wieder, Dale H. Vitt. |
| Physical Description | XX, 436 p. 74 illus., 6 illus. in color. online resource. |
| Series | Ecological Studies, Analysis and Synthesis, 0070-8356 ; 188 |
| Contents | Peatlands and the Boreal Forest -- Functional Characteristics and Indicators of Boreal Peatlands -- The Postglacial Development of Boreal and Subarctic Peatlands -- The Role of Sphagnum in Peatland Development and Persistence -- Peatland Fauna -- The Role of Fungi in Boreal Peatlands -- Decomposition in Boreal Peatlands -- Primary Production in Boreal Peatlands -- Carbon in Boreal Peatlands -- The Nitrogen Cycle in Boreal Peatlands -- Phosphorous in Boreal Peatlands -- Sulfur Cycling in Boreal Peatlands: from Acid Rain to Global Climate Change -- The Hydrology of Peatlands -- Modeling Ecosystem Processes and Peat Accumulation in Boreal Peatlands -- Forestry and Boreal Peatlands -- Disturbance in Boreal Peatlands -- Restoration of Degraded Boreal Peatlands -- Boreal Peatland Ecosystems: Our Carbon Heritage. |
